Skip to content

satheshshiva/Adguard-Home-Browser-Ext

Repository files navigation

AdGuard Home Control

Extension to control AdGuard Home DNS from your browser

AdGuard Home Control

This extension controls the protection of AdGuard Home right from your browser.

          

Features:

✓ Disable protection for specific time
✓ Supports multiple instances
✓ Tested in Mozilla Firefox, Google Chrome, Microsoft Edge browsers

Build

Follow these instructions to build and run the project.

  1. Clone this repository.
  2. You need to have the latest version of npm.
  3. Install cross-env, npm install -g cross-env
  4. Run npm run start-firefox or make firefox from the project folder
  5. In firefox browser, go to about:debugging -> Load Temporary Add-on
  6. Point to the dist -> firefox -> mainifest.json
  7. This extension should now be visible in the Extension in toolbar.
  8. To make a distributable version, then run make command

Screenshots

Contributing Guidelines

Read the contributing guidelines here

Thanks

This project is inspired from the PiHole browser extension project.

Disclaimer

This is not an official AdGuard Home application. AdGuard, AdGuard Home are registered trademarks of AdGuard Software Ltd. Use this product at your own risk. We are not responsible for any damages to your computer or AdGuard server that may be caused by using this product.

About

Browser extension to control the AdGuard Home DNS

Resources

License

Stars

Watchers

Forks

Packages

No packages published

Languages